Search
Cart
0
Menu
Cart
0
Search
Home
Posters
All Posters
Line Voyages
Cruising
Paintings
All Paintings
Overland Routes
People and Places
Our Ships
Photographs
All Photographs
Our Ships
Life on Board
Canberra in Photographs
Prints & Drawings
All Prints and Drawings
P&O Pencillings
Our Ships
Printed Ephemera
All Printed Ephemera
British India
Orient Line
P&O
Postcards
All Postcards
Postcards - Other Lines
Postcards - P&O
Canberra in Art and Advertising
Canberra in Photographs
Emigration to Australia
Christmas at Sea
P&O in Pictures
Home
Posters
All Posters
Line Voyages
Cruising
Paintings
All Paintings
Overland Routes
People and Places
Our Ships
Photographs
All Photographs
Our Ships
Life on Board
Canberra in Photographs
Prints & Drawings
All Prints and Drawings
P&O Pencillings
Our Ships
Printed Ephemera
All Printed Ephemera
British India
Orient Line
P&O
Postcards
All Postcards
Postcards - Other Lines
Postcards - P&O
Canberra in Art and Advertising
Canberra in Photographs
Emigration to Australia
Christmas at Sea
P&O in Pictures
Home
›
Postcards - P&O
Postcards - P&O
Sort by
Featured
Best selling
Alphabetically, A-Z
Alphabetically, Z-A
Price, low to high
Price, high to low
Date, old to new
Date, new to old
Filters
PRIDE OF BURGUNDY at sea
Regular price
£10
£10
BALRANALD leaving Cape Town
Regular price
£10
£10
CANBERRA in dock
Regular price
£10
£10
P&O electric ship STRATHAIRD
Regular price
£10
£10
NORE at Yokohama
Regular price
£10
£10
SALSETTE near land
Regular price
£10
£10
MALOJA at sea
Regular price
£10
£10
PRIDE OF LE HAVRE leaving Portsmouth
Regular price
£10
£10
STRATHDUNS at sea
Regular price
£10
£10
SARDINIA near land
Regular price
£10
£10
PRIDE OF HYTHE in the English Channel
Regular price
£10
£10
PRIDE OF CHERBOURG near land
Regular price
£10
£10
PRIDE OF BRUGES off Dover
Regular price
£10
£10
P&O Branch Line ship at Las Palmas
Regular price
£10
£10
ORONSAY at sea
Regular price
£10
£10
KALYAN in port
Regular price
£10
£10
GEELONG at sea
Regular price
£10
£10
Early P&O Branch Service Postcard
Regular price
£10
£10
EUROPEAN SEAWAY at Zeebrugge
Regular price
£10
£10
ELAND at sea
Regular price
£10
£10
BENDIGO at anchor
Regular price
£10
£10
KHIVA at sea
Regular price
£10
£10
KASHGAR in port
Regular price
£10
£10
KASHMIR in port
Regular price
£10
£10
←
1
2
3
→
choosing a selection results in a full page refresh